Overview Rosugo 10mg Tablet

Rosuvastatin 10mg tablets, a statin medication, effectively lowers cholesterol levels, mitigating the risk of cardiovascular events. High cholesterol, a fatty substance accumulating in blood vessels, causes narrowing and potentially heart attacks or strokes. This widely prescribed medication is generally safe for long-term use and can be taken with or without food, consistently at the same time daily. While high cholesterol often presents no symptoms, discontinuing treatment elevates cholesterol, worsening the condition and increasing cardiovascular risk. Regular cholesterol monitoring is vital. This medication complements a comprehensive treatment plan encompassing a balanced diet, regular physical activity, smoking cessation, moderate alcohol consumption, and weight management. Maintain a normal diet while minimizing high-fat foods. Common, typically mild and transient, side effects include muscle aches, weakness, nausea, headache, and stomach upset. Persistent side effects, jaundice, or recurring muscle pain necessitate immediate medical attention. This medication is contraindicated in liver disease and should be avoided by pregnant or breastfeeding women due to potential fetal harm. Diabetic patients must closely monitor blood glucose levels, as this medication may cause elevated blood sugar.

How to use Rosugo 10mg Tablet:

Administer this medication according to your physician's prescribed dosage and schedule. Ingest the tablet whole; avoid chewing, crushing, or fracturing it. Rosugo 10mg Tablets can be consumed with or without food, however, consistent daily timing is recommended.

How Rosugo 10mg Tablet works:

Rosuvastatin 10mg tablets are a statin, a class of cholesterol-reducing drugs. Their mechanism involves inhibiting HMG-CoA reductase, an enzyme crucial for cholesterol synthesis. This action decreases levels of LDL cholesterol and triglycerides while increasing HDL cholesterol.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holCAUTION

Rosugo 10mg Tablet and alcohol should be used with care. Seek medical advice before combining them.

PregnancyPregnancyUNSAFE

Taking Rosugo 10mg tablets while pregnant poses a serious risk. Pregnant women should consult their physician; research in animals and human studies indicates substantial harm to the unborn child.

Breast feedingBreast feedingUNSAFE

Breastfeeding mothers should not take Rosugo 10mg tablets. Evidence indicates potential infant harm from this medication.

DrivingDrivingSAFE

Driving ability is typically unaffected by Rosugo 10mg Tablets.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with impaired kidney function should use Rosugo 10mg t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ification under medical supervision. Rosugo 10mg tablets are contraindicated for individuals with severely compromised kidney function.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should use Rosugo 10mg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dose modification. Consultation with a physician is advised. Rosugo 10mg Tablets are contraindicated in individuals with severe or active liver disease.

What if you forget to take Rosugo 10mg Tablet :

Should you forget a Rosugo 10mg Tablet dose,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king two doses within a 12-hour period.

FAQs on Rosugo 10mg Tablet

Rosugo 10mg Tablets may be a lifelong treatment, or for as long as your doctor prescribes. Cholesterol control is maintained only while taking Rosugo 10mg Tablets; discontinuing treatment without a doctor's alternative plan may lead to elevated cholesterol. This medication generally has a favorable safety profile with minimal side effects when taken as directed.
Rosugo 10mg tablets haven't been shown to cause weight gain. However, if you're taking this medication and experiencing weight increase, consult your physician for a proper evaluation.
Rosugo 10mg Tablets can cause fatigue, possibly by reducing muscle energy. The precise mechanism is unclear and requires further study. While tiredness often follows physical activity, generalized fatigue is more common in individuals with heart or liver conditions. Muscle damage caused by Rosugo 10mg Tablets may exacerbate this fatigue. Consult your doctor if you experience tiredness while using this medication.
Take one Rosugo 10mg tablet daily, at the same time each day, with or without food. Morning, evening, or anytime is fine. Consistency aids in remembering your dose.
Rosugo 10mg tablets lower blood cholesterol. Maximize its effectiveness by following a low-fat, low-cholesterol diet, avoiding high-calorie foods such as fried and junk food. Adhere to your doctor or dietitian's exercise and dietary advice.
Rosugo 10mg Tablet effectively lowers cholesterol and reduces heart attack and stroke risk, supported by extensive research. While all medications have potential side effects, your doctor can weigh the drug's benefits against the risks of foregoing treatment if you have concerns.
Rarely, Rosugo 10mg Tablets may cause memory loss, which usually resolves within three weeks of stopping the medication. This side effect can manifest within a day or years later, and while generally not serious, you should consult your doctor if it occurs to rule out other causes.
Rosugo 10mg Tablets can cause muscle problems, including injury, due to reduced oxygen supply to muscles. This can manifest as fatigue, pain, tenderness, or weakness, potentially severe enough to disrupt daily life. Consult your doctor to discuss prevention and management of these potential side effects.
For individuals at high risk of type 2 diabetes, Rosugo 10mg Tablet may modestly elevate this risk due to its potential to slightly raise blood sugar. Those already diagnosed with type 2 diabetes should closely monitor their blood sugar levels during the initial months of treatment and inform their doctor of any difficulty controlling their blood glucose.
